The village is situated in a protected bay, surrounded by beautiful beaches, forested hills and cliffs
Along with the beach resort Ixtapa – a paradise planned on the drawing board only in 1975 – Zihuatanejo is one of the most restorative travel destinations on the Mexican Pacific coast.

There are daily flights to Zihuatanejo from Mexico City and other Mexican or US airports (the airport is located 14km/8.7mi south-east of Zihuatanejo). A bus trip to Zihuatanejo takes 9 hours from Mexico City and 4 hours from Acapulco. Driving from Mexico City on the well-maintained wide Autopista del Sol (MEX 95) and the MEX 200, you will reach Zihuatanejo in about 7.5 hours. From Acapulco it is a 240km/149mi drive on the MEX 200. It is not advisable to take the route via Toluca and Ciudad Altamirano because the roads are bad and there is a high risk of hold-ups.
